When recovery first starts, which phase is the refrigerant removed to save recovery time?

The refrigerant is primarily removed in the liquid phase during the initial stages of recovery to save time. This approach is efficient because liquid refrigerant occupies a much smaller volume than its vapor counterpart, allowing for faster recovery rates. By extracting liquid refrigerant first, technicians can minimize the amount of time spent recovering the refrigerant from the system.

The recovery process aims to remove all refrigerant safely and effectively, minimizing the risk of environmental harm and allowing for proper handling and disposal. Removing from the liquid phase capitalizes on the higher density of the refrigerant in its liquid state, which facilitates a quicker recovery compared to the vapor phase where the refrigerant is less concentrated and takes longer to extract. As such, focusing on the liquid phase at the outset accelerates the overall recovery time.
